ABM8AIG-25.000MHZ-12-2Z-T3 is an automotive and industrial grade ceramic base SMD crystal operating at 25.000 MHz in fundamental mode. This AEC-Q200 qualified crystal features a compact 3.2 x 2.5 x 0.8 mm hermetically seam-sealed ceramic package with a frequency tolerance of ±20 ppm at +25°C and frequency stability of ±50 ppm over the operating temperature range of -40°C to +125°C. Key electrical characteristics include 12 pF load capacitance, typical equivalent series resistance of 50 O, shunt capacitance of 2.0 pF, and drive level of 10 µW. The crystal is RoHS/RoHS II compliant and Pb-free, making it suitable for automotive applications including infotainment systems, ADAS, GPS navigation, powertrain control, and industrial control and automation systems.
